Description

Ferritin is an intracellular protein. It makes soluble iron pool that is necessary for successful erythropoesis. At the same time ferritin protects the organism from the toxic effect of iron (connected with catalysis of free radicals production). 

Ferritin molecule consists of iron-containing core and protein shell (apoferritin) with a molecular weight of about 450 kDa. Apoferritin consists of 24 subunits of «light»(L) and «heavy»(H) types. Each ferritin molecule can bind up to 4500 iron atoms in hydroxide and phosphate complexes. 

Ferritin is located mainly in spleen, liver and red bone marrow cells; in small quantities it is also present in plasma. Ferritin concentration in plasma usually permits to estimate total iron reserve in the organism adequately. 

Ferritin concentration at the moment of birth is high (up to 600 ng/ml). In the first months of life it falls and remains at the level of about 30 ng/ml till pubescence. Then ferritin concentration slowly begins to grow, the level reached at the age of 24–25 remains for life. Normal concentration of ferritin in serum is 50–250 ng/ ml for men and 20–150 ng/ml for women. 

Ferritin concentrations below 10 ng/ml is a sign of asiderotic anemia. This parameter permits successfully differentiate asiderotic anemia from another types of anemia. Measurement of serum ferritin is also useful for monitoring of iron reserve in pregnant women, donors and patients subjected to regular hemodialysis. In the case of iron overloading ferritin concentration exceeds 400–500 ng/ml. It may reach several thousands ng/ml in the case of distinct hemochromathosis. 

Concentration of serum ferritin increases in the case of infection, inflammatory processes (such as osteomielitis and rheumatoid arthritis), acute and chronic liver disorders, leukemia, Hodgkin disease, breast cancer and some other oncopathologies. EIA-Ferritin kit is intended for the quantitative determination of ferritin in human serum.
